• <noframes id="6fok0"><bdo id="6fok0"><listing id="6fok0"></listing></bdo>
    <ruby id="6fok0"></ruby>

    <progress id="6fok0"></progress>
  • <progress id="6fok0"></progress>
    <ruby id="6fok0"><table id="6fok0"></table></ruby>
  • <progress id="6fok0"><u id="6fok0"><form id="6fok0"></form></u></progress>

    24小時(shí)聯(lián)系電話(huà):18217114652、13661815404

    中文

    您當前的位置:
    首頁(yè)>
    電子資訊>
    技術(shù)專(zhuān)題>
    哪種編程語(yǔ)言是很好的...

    技術(shù)專(zhuān)題

    哪種編程語(yǔ)言是很好的開(kāi)始?


    哪種編程語(yǔ)言是很好的開(kāi)始?

    C?C ++?Python?Java的?紅寶石?JavaScript?有很多選擇!選擇哪種編程語(yǔ)言是很好的開(kāi)始?本身就是任務(wù)。

    在這個(gè)編程時(shí)代,人們正在忙于尋找可以在IT領(lǐng)域脫穎而出的方法。因此,在這里我們將討論-哪種編程語(yǔ)言是很好的開(kāi)始,為什么?

    通常,如果您在任何公共論壇上提出此問(wèn)題,答案通常是python,C,C ++,JSJava。是的,這些是行業(yè)中一些最常用的語(yǔ)言,因此每個(gè)人都想學(xué)習每種語(yǔ)言,并且從何處著(zhù)迷哪種編程語(yǔ)言適合新手入門(mén)?

    因此,最優(yōu)選的語(yǔ)言是C。之后是C ++,然后是python / java或您職業(yè)要求的任何其他語(yǔ)言。該順序基于哪種語(yǔ)言可以幫助您更好地理解編程概念。

    為什么要以C作為他們的第一門(mén)編程語(yǔ)言呢?

    為什么要選擇C作為第一語(yǔ)言有多種原因。讓我們從一個(gè)原因開(kāi)始-

    C構建所有語(yǔ)言的基礎

    第一點(diǎn)是,C是最古老的語(yǔ)言之一,本質(zhì)上是非?;镜?。它沒(méi)有像已經(jīng)編寫(xiě)的包,模塊或錯誤檢測技術(shù)這樣的元素。因此,如果您從C入手,您將從最基礎的基礎上學(xué)習編程,并且還將了解事物在后臺的工作原理。

    像指針這樣的概念是一個(gè)特殊的變量,可以存儲其他變量的地址。像結構這樣的概念,您可以通過(guò)收集各種基本數據類(lèi)型來(lái)創(chuàng )建自己的數據類(lèi)型。

    C是中級語(yǔ)言

    語(yǔ)言分為三種:高級,中級和低級。

    高級語(yǔ)言是面向用戶(hù)的-因此,主要重點(diǎn)是用戶(hù)。它們是機器語(yǔ)言的抽象。高級語(yǔ)言不是處理寄存器,內存地址和調用堆棧,而是處理變量,數組,對象等。

    低級語(yǔ)言是面向機器的,因此非常類(lèi)似于機器組裝。它們處理寄存器,內存和堆棧。

    C是中級語(yǔ)言,因為它將高級語(yǔ)言的最佳部分與低級語(yǔ)言結合在一起。它既面向用戶(hù)又面向機器,因此可以使您更好地了解幕后發(fā)生的事情。

    C具有較少的抽象

    抽象意味著(zhù)隱藏事物。C不會(huì )對您隱藏任何編碼邏輯。因此,它使您能夠更好地理解編程基礎。在這里,您將必須為鏈接列表創(chuàng )建自己的插入函數。因此,您必須自己完成所有事情。由于它具有較少的預定義功能,因此使您的工作變得簡(jiǎn)單。

    操作系統用C編寫(xiě)

    大多數情況下,所有操作系統和設備驅動(dòng)程序都是用C編寫(xiě)的。甚至許多語(yǔ)言的初始編譯器也經(jīng)常是用C編寫(xiě)的。因此,如果您是計算機科學(xué)或IT專(zhuān)業(yè)的學(xué)生,那么對C的理解是必不可少的,因為以后它將幫助您理解操作系統。

    許多語(yǔ)言都源于C

    CC ++所基于的語(yǔ)言,C#也是C的起源。Java也是C的遠親,并且也具有C的相同編程概念和語(yǔ)法。因此,如果您了解C,將是一個(gè)很大的優(yōu)勢然后進(jìn)一步學(xué)習。

    C非常適合構建基礎知識

    C是用于構建基礎的好語(yǔ)言,如果您學(xué)習了C的數據結構,那么您將在編程概念上有堅實(shí)的基礎,因此您將不會(huì )擔心學(xué)習任何新的編程語(yǔ)言。

     

    請輸入搜索關(guān)鍵字

    確定
    色鲁99热99re超碰精品_91精品一区二区三区无码吞精_亚洲国产欧洲综合997久久_一级a性色生活片久久无
  • <noframes id="6fok0"><bdo id="6fok0"><listing id="6fok0"></listing></bdo>
    <ruby id="6fok0"></ruby>

    <progress id="6fok0"></progress>
  • <progress id="6fok0"></progress>
    <ruby id="6fok0"><table id="6fok0"></table></ruby>
  • <progress id="6fok0"><u id="6fok0"><form id="6fok0"></form></u></progress>